Putting a Comet forum was inevitable, what with my loving devotion for Tina Thompson and Sheryl Swoopes.

Nah, seriously, I'm glad we have a seperate forum, so Comet discussions won't be relegated to the "Hangout" forum.

How can you not like a Houston team that has won THREE championships in a row? Sure, the WNBA isn't at the same level of competitiveness as the NBA, and it never will be. But, just try to remember what the level of play was like in the early days of the NBA.... it wasn't pretty. The WNBA will progress and will become more competitive, and I for one can't wait.

You know what's weird? I thought I would absolutely hate a female basketball league. I think the championships have something to do with my fondness. If they had the worst record in the league the past three years, I probably would not care for it at all. But, I am hooked and now a Comet fan for life. Woo Hoo!

I'm glad to finally see this forum come into being. I've been following the Comets since the beginning (from Colorado, no less) and have become a big fan.

My favorite player had always been Kim Perrot (I'm not just being PC either, I promise, I've felt this way since the first season). Swoopes is amazing, Coop is unstoppable and Tina would be the #1 option on most teams but Kim was the most inspiring player on the court. She overcame any shortcomings she had as a player with hard work and sheer determination. Her energy and enthusiasm and that fierce "game face" always got me fired up (and her teammates as well).

Anyways, the Comets have got to be the best thing that could happen to this young league. I, like many of you, tuned in initially just because it was pro hoops over the summer - which is better than the alternatives (read: baseball :-P). Still, I had hopes that it would prove to be competitive and exciting and become truly the women's equivalent to the NBA (well, almost). In reality, it didn't look like it would be all that thrilling to watch at first.

However, the Comets' level of play is forcing the league to get better, and fast! The other teams will have to raise their level of play in a big hurry if anybody is to challenge the champs.

Until that happens, we should get to enjoy many more championships in Houston.
